Key Features To Look For
Finding the perfect running shoes for gym workouts can be a challenge. Women need shoes that provide the right mix of comfort, support, and durability. Here are some key features to consider when choosing running shoes for gym activities.
Cushioning And Support
Cushioning is essential for absorbing shock during high-impact activities. This helps reduce the risk of injury. Look for shoes with foam or gel padding in the midsole. They offer better comfort and protection.
Good support ensures your feet stay stable during workouts. Shoes with a firm heel counter and midfoot support are ideal. They keep your foot aligned and prevent unwanted movements.
Breathability
Proper breathability is crucial for gym shoes. It keeps your feet cool and dry during intense workouts. Mesh uppers are a great option. They allow air to circulate freely. This reduces sweat and the risk of blisters.
Durability
Gym shoes should be built to last. Look for shoes with high-quality materials. The outsole should be made of durable rubber. It provides good traction and resists wear and tear.
Check the seams and stitching. They should be strong and neat. This ensures the shoes can withstand regular use without falling apart.
Arch Support
Arch support is vital for preventing foot pain and discomfort. Identify your arch type: high, normal, or flat. Choose shoes with the right level of support for your arch.
Insoles with built-in arch support can provide extra comfort. They help distribute weight evenly across your feet. This reduces stress on your arches and joints.

Tips For Choosing The Right Fit
Choosing the right running shoes for the gym is essential. A good fit can prevent injuries and enhance your workout. Here are some tips to help you find the perfect pair of running shoes for women.
Measuring Your Feet
Begin by measuring your feet. Feet can change size over time. Measure both feet, as one foot can be larger. Use a ruler or a measuring tape. Note the length and width of your feet.
Always measure your feet at the end of the day. Feet tend to swell throughout the day. Wearing socks similar to those you will use in the gym is also vital. This ensures you get an accurate measurement.
Trying Shoes On
Once you have your measurements, head to the store. Try on several pairs of shoes. Walk around the store. Make sure they are comfortable. There should be a thumb’s width of space at the toe. Your heel should not slip.
Wear your gym socks when trying on shoes. Test the shoes by mimicking gym activities. Bend, jump, and run in place. The shoes should support your movements without pinching or rubbing.
Listen to your feet. If the shoes feel uncomfortable in the store, they will feel worse during a workout. Take your time and find the right fit.
Maintenance And Care
Running shoes for gym women’s require proper maintenance to last longer. Regular care ensures they stay comfortable and effective. Here, we will share some essential tips on cleaning and knowing when to replace your running shoes.
Cleaning Tips
Keeping your gym running shoes clean is vital. Here are some simple steps to follow:
- Remove the insoles and laces. Wash them separately.
- Use a soft brush to remove dirt from the surface.
- Mix mild soap with warm water. Avoid harsh detergents.
- Dip a cloth in the soapy water. Wipe the shoes gently.
- Rinse with a clean damp cloth. Ensure no soap remains.
- Air-dry your shoes. Avoid direct sunlight or heat.
When To Replace
Knowing when to replace your running shoes is crucial for foot health. Here are some signs:
- Worn-out soles: Check for uneven wear or thinning.
- Decreased comfort: If you feel less support, it’s time.
- Visible damage: Tears, holes, or broken parts.
- Mileage: Replace after 300-500 miles or 6-12 months.
Regularly inspect your shoes for these signs. It ensures you have the support and comfort you need.
